The Tripod High-Speed Quantum Memory As a Beam Splitter with Arbitrary Splitting Ratios
The utilisation of a quantum memory cell as a beam splitter with arbitrary coefficients is demonstrated theoretically. For such a beam splitter, an input-output matrix is derived. We investigate the high-speed quantum memory based on the tripod-type atomic levels and transitions.
